Creating the Perfect Atmosphere

To host a successful karaoke night, setting the right atmosphere is crucial. Start by choosing a theme that resonates with your guests. Whether it’s an 80s throwback or a pop superstar night, a theme can make the event more engaging. Decorate the space to match the theme, using lights, props, and even costumes to enhance the experience.

Lighting plays a vital role in creating an inviting ambiance. Dim the lights slightly and use colorful LED lights or a disco ball to add excitement. Make sure the stage or performance area is well-lit so that the singers feel like stars.

Selecting the Right Equipment

Investing in quality karaoke equipment is essential for a smooth experience. Ensure you have a reliable karaoke machine with a diverse song library. High-quality microphones are a must to deliver clear sound, and having a few backups can prevent any technical hiccups.

Consider setting up a screen that displays lyrics clearly. This can be a TV or a projector screen, depending on the size of the venue. A good sound system with adjustable volume ensures that everyone can enjoy the performances without straining their ears.

Curating a Diverse Song List

A well-curated song list is key to keeping everyone entertained. Include a variety of genres to cater to different musical tastes. Pop, rock, country, and classic hits are always crowd-pleasers. Encourage guests to suggest songs beforehand, so everyone has a chance to sing their favorites.

Consider creating a mix of upbeat and slower songs to balance the energy in the room. This way, everyone gets a chance to shine, whether they’re belting out power ballads or grooving to dance tracks.

Encouraging Participation

Engaging all your guests is vital for a memorable karaoke night. Encourage participation by having a sign-up sheet where guests can choose their songs. This helps organize the flow of the night and ensures everyone gets a turn on stage.

To break the ice, start with a group song that everyone knows. This can help shy participants feel more comfortable. Offer small prizes for the best performances or most enthusiastic participants to add a competitive element.

Adding Unique Touches

Consider adding unique elements to make your karaoke night stand out. Hire a professional DJ or a charismatic host to keep the energy high and the transitions smooth. They can also help encourage reluctant singers to take the stage.

Provide fun props like hats, wigs, or inflatable instruments to enhance performances. These props can help guests feel more relaxed and add a playful element to the event.

Ensuring Guest Comfort

Guest comfort is a top priority. Arrange seating in a way that allows everyone to see the stage while providing some space for mingling and dancing. Ensure there are enough refreshments and snacks to keep everyone energized throughout the night.

Keep the atmosphere friendly and supportive. Encourage guests to cheer for each other, creating a welcoming environment where everyone feels appreciated, regardless of their singing ability.

Capturing the Memories

Finally, don’t forget to capture the memories. Set up a photo booth with themed backdrops and props where guests can take pictures. You can also record performances and share the best moments with your guests later.
